
Lymphoma is a type of cancer that begins in the lymphatic system, an essential part of the immune system. Many people wonder what environmental causes of lymphoma exist beyond genetic factors.
Could everyday environmental exposures play a significant role in its development? What kinds of exposures should we be aware of? How do they contribute to lymphoma?
Chemicals, pollutants, and certain lifestyle habits may increase the risk of lymphoma by harming immune cells or causing DNA damage. Understanding these risks can help us recognize potential dangers in our surroundings. In this article, we will explore key environmental factors linked to lymphoma development.
Many chemicals used in industry and agriculture increase the risk of lymphoma. Workers exposed to pesticides or solvents often experience harmful effects on their health. These chemicals can damage DNA or alter immune system functioning over time.
NIH notes that agricultural pesticides like organophosphates have been linked to increased lymphoma rates. Nearby communities also face risks when factories release toxic substances into the air. Long-term chemical exposure can cause mutations in lymphocytes, leading to cancer.
Proper safety measures and regulations reduce these harmful exposures significantly. It is important to monitor chemical use in both the workplace and the environment. Awareness campaigns help protect workers and residents from dangerous chemical exposure risks.

Several of these airborne toxins have been associated with an increased risk of cancers, including lymphoma. For instance, facilities that release sterilizing agents and other chemicals into the atmosphere may expose surrounding communities to carcinogenic gases.
One notable example is ethylene oxide, a chemical used in medical sterilization. Ethylene oxide is classified as a known carcinogen by the EPA. Residents near these facilities inhale toxic air, increasing their lymphoma risk significantly.
Due to these risks, multiple lawsuits have been filed against companies responsible for releasing ethylene oxide. Plaintiffs in ethylene oxide lawsuits claim negligence and seek compensation for health problems caused by long-term exposure.

The Lancet states that workers in radiation-related industries have higher lymphoma rates due to exposure. Ionizing radiation damages cells and increases the risk of lymphoma development. Even low-level radiation over time causes genetic mutations in lymphatic cells. Protective equipment must be used consistently by workers handling radiation sources.
Safety protocols in hospitals and nuclear plants help reduce radiation exposure. Public awareness regarding radiation risks improves community safety and cancer prevention efforts.
Even low-level radiation can alter cellular function when received continuously over long periods. Small DNA mutations may accumulate gradually, eventually triggering uncontrolled cell growth. Chronic exposure is harder to detect but can be just as damaging over long periods.

Epstein-Barr virus infection has been strongly linked to increased lymphoma risks. Human T-cell leukemia virus is another infection associated with lymphoma onset.
Environmental factors such as poor sanitation increase the chances of viral infections spreading. Overcrowded living conditions facilitate virus transmission in vulnerable populations worldwide. Lack of healthcare access worsens infection rates, indirectly increasing lymphoma risk.
Vaccination and improved hygiene can reduce infection-related lymphoma cases significantly. Public health initiatives must focus on controlling infections linked to cancer. Education campaigns promote awareness of viral risks contributing to lymphoma development.
Rising temperatures and humidity expand the range of virus-carrying insects and animal hosts. Climate shifts also lengthen seasonal transmission periods. This increases the risk of cancer-linked infections in new regions that were previously unaffected by these environmental and biological changes.
